Key Skills to Look For
Operational Management
Proven experience in managing day-to-day operations, including supply chain management, logistics, and team leadership.
Strategic Planning
Ability to develop and implement strategic plans to drive business growth and improve operational efficiency.
Communication Skills
Excellent communication and interpersonal skills to effectively collaborate with teams, stakeholders, and clients.
Problem-Solving
Strong problem-solving skills to address operational challenges and implement corrective actions.
Industry Knowledge
Familiarity with industry trends, regulations, and best practices in operations management.
Project Management Tools
Proficiency in using project management tools such as Asana, Trello, or MS Project to manage projects and workflows.
Analytical Skills
Ability to analyze data and metrics to inform operational decisions and drive business outcomes.
Leadership
Strong leadership skills to motivate and guide teams towards achieving operational goals.
Screening & Interviewing Process
Initial Screening
Review resumes and cover letters to assess relevant experience and skills.
Phone or Video Interviews
Conduct initial interviews to evaluate communication skills, experience, and fit for the role.
Assessment Tests
Use assessment tests to evaluate problem-solving skills, industry knowledge, and operational expertise.
In-Person Interviews
Invite shortlisted candidates for in-person interviews to assess leadership skills, cultural fit, and teamwork.
Sample Interview Questions for Operations Director
- Can you describe your experience in operations management?
- How do you handle operational challenges and implement corrective actions?
- What strategies do you use to drive business growth and improve operational efficiency?
- How do you stay updated with industry trends and best practices?
- Can you give an example of a successful operational project you managed?

Challenges to Watch Out For
Cultural and Language Barriers
Be aware of potential cultural and language barriers and take steps to address them, such as language training or cultural sensitivity workshops.
Regulatory Compliance
Ensure compliance with local regulations and laws, and stay updated on any changes or new requirements.
Operational Risks
Identify and mitigate operational risks through contingency planning and risk management strategies.
